The key subaru fobs that are used in the Subaru vehicle are a bit different from those of other vehicles. They are equipped with a different type of chip, and a slightly different algorithm. This flaw allowed hackers duplicate Subaru fobs. Tom Wimmenhove is an electronics designer and he discovered the problem. He discovered a simple hack that could be used to duplicate Subaru fobs to gain access to cars. The hack works by taking the rolling unlock and lock codes that are transmitted by the fobs and analyzing them. The result is a set of sequential or predictable codes that can be duplicated using a Raspberry Pi for around $25.

Transponder keys

Many cars equipped with a chip transponder come with an antitheft feature. Transponder keys (also called "chip keys") include an embedded microchip that transmits a signal to the receiver that is inside the car. The receiver then scans for that signal and allows the key to open the car. This is a great way to stop thieves from hot-wiring your vehicle.

When the key is inserted into the ignition then the engine control unit (ECU) sends out an information message to the transponder chip. The chip responds by sending a unique digital serial code that matches the ECU database. The car then believes that the key is authentic and allows it to start.
